Why Do I Need a Single-Member LLC Operating Agreement?

A single-member LLC operating agreement is essential for several reasons:

  • Clarifies Roles and Responsibilities: An operating agreement helps to clarify the roles and responsibilities of the single owner, ensuring that everyone is on the same page.
  • Establishes Decision-Making Process: The agreement outlines the decision-making process, including how major business decisions will be made and who will have the final say.
  • Defines Financial Procedures: The operating agreement outlines the financial procedures, including how profits and losses will be distributed, and how the company's finances will be managed.
  • Protects Personal Assets: By separating personal and business assets, a single-member LLC operating agreement helps to protect the owner's personal assets in case the business is sued or incurs debt.
  • Enhances Credibility: A well-written operating agreement can enhance the credibility of the business, making it more attractive to investors, lenders, and partners.

Key Components of a Single-Member LLC Operating Agreement

A single-member LLC operating agreement typically includes the following key components:

  • Company Information: The agreement should include the company's name, address, and purpose.
  • Ownership Structure: The agreement should outline the ownership structure, including the percentage of ownership and the rights and responsibilities of the owner.
  • Management Structure: The agreement should outline the management structure, including who will make decisions and how decisions will be made.
  • Financial Procedures: The agreement should outline the financial procedures, including how profits and losses will be distributed and how the company's finances will be managed.
  • Dispute Resolution: The agreement should outline the process for resolving disputes, including how disagreements will be addressed and how decisions will be made.
  • Termination: The agreement should outline the process for terminating the company, including how the company will be dissolved and how assets will be distributed.
